KARYN wanted to sleep, but even that couldn't shield her from the pain.

She'd been drifting in and out of consciousness with hushed voices around her and immense pain keeping her whole body captive.

Even squirming to a better position did nothing to help, and all she could do was groan and grunt when she felt contact.

She couldn't keep track of how long she'd been in such a state, but she recalled moments of consciousness when Marcela had fed her something. Was it solid or liquid? She couldn't determine.

Whatever it was, she was grateful for it because her body soon had some respite from the heat that had been ravaging her ever since.

Her breathing was still labored, but someone noticed the difference when she opened her eyes.

"Careful. No need to rush anything," the person said, and she recognized it to be Zack.

Her whirling vision took its time but soon cleared before cool green eyes came into view, absorbing her at once. She tried to speak, but her chapped lips and dry tongue made that difficult.

"Here, drink this."

"What's that?" she asked with a wary look cast at the cup in Marcela's hands.

Marcela pushed the cup forward. "It'll help with the pain."

When she was feverish and delirious, she had agreed to anything just to rid herself of the pain. But now that she was conscious, she wasn't so keen on it.

"Trust me, it will."

She sighed, resigning to put some trust in Marcela's soothing words.

It took some seconds, but the pain reduced. Even if it was in the slightest, she appreciated it.

"Do you know what's happening?" she asked as she closed her eyes, willing for the solution she drank to work faster.

"Yes, but you should rest more," she heard Gema say. She didn't even know she was present.

"No. I want to know. Everything," she said with her voice coming out clearer.

Gema cleared her throat before she began. "There's only one explanation for what you're going through and that's Sensiet Turo, which means to harm a Turund."

"What's a Turund?"

"It's a part of someone's soul that exists independently outside the person. The person can also communicate with this Turund. They are to store or lock up someone's secrets."

"Secrets that the person wouldn't want to remember," Marcela added.

"So what does this Sensed Turund do?"

"Sensiet Turo," Jamie corrected.

Marcela shot him a glare before she explained. "They inflict harm on the Turund but it's the person who feels the pain. So the Turund doesn't suffer any physical harm, but it feels the emotions of the person. It's a bounce-back sort of thing. They harm the Turund, the person feels pain, but the Turund also feels that pain. Just not physically."

Karyn's mind reeled. "You're saying I have a Turund."

"Yes, and someone out there has captured it and is using it to hurt you."

"How can I know I have a..." she trailed off as she thought of her sister.

No.

Kara was her sister; she had her own life even if it was a short one. She couldn't be this—

"One would always know when they have a Turund, even when they don't make it themselves. The Turund always finds their person, but they would never tell them the reason for their creation," Marcela said.

"To answer the question, you must have, yes. You would know if you have one," Gema said.

"I can't... I don't have a Turund. I only have a sister. A dead sister and she's a ghost."

"And you can see her?" Gema asked.

"Of course, I can. But she's my sister, my twin sister, not a part of me," she said with a frown etched on her face.

"You can't have a twin sister," Jamie said. He had his arms folded across his chest, with an unreadable expression on his face.

If she didn't have so many questions wreaking havoc in her mind, she would have felt intimidated.

"What do you mean?" Marcela asked, looking at Jamie, but his eyes hadn't left Karyn's.

"She can't have a sister because she's the only child. The only child of the late king and queen. She's the Silverein," Jamie said, and everyone must have had the same question in mind. 'How had he known?'

Everyone except Karyn because she was already piecing it together.

"She's the one we've been looking for," Marcela said, looking between Karyn and Jamie before muttering something in a foreign language. Karyn assumed it was Spanish.

"How did you know?" Gema asked.

"You spoke to my aunt," Karyn answered instead. It all made sense. The vanishing with her aunt. That must have been what they spoke about.

But that would also mean her aunt must have known she had powers all this while. That she was this... Silverein.

"Her aunt is the former Golder," Jamie said, and both Marcela's and Gema's eyes widened in unison.

"Dove's mother," Marcela said.

"Is Karyn's aunt?" Gema completed.

"Wow! ¿Ke pala so¿ But how did Olwyn come here, get married and then have kids? I don't understand," Marcela said. [~Who would have known?]

"C'mon, we should talk and give Karyn some time to rest," Jamie said to Gema and Marcela and turned to head out, but Zack called him back.

"No! You're not going anywhere. Whatever it is, you say it in front of Karyn because it obviously involves her. No. More. Secrets," Zack emphasized.

"Okay. Then there's no need for you to be here," Jamie said as he folded his arms again, giving Zack a stony stare.

"No. I want him here," she said and took his hand in hers. "I trust him," she said when, in fact, the whole situation scared her and she felt she could draw strength from Zack.

She noticed Zack's eyes on their hands before they fell on her and hoped her smile would reassure him.

"Then I guess it's time you know where you're from," Jamie said.

"Marce's the storyteller. Do us the honors," Gema said with an open palm, gesturing to Marcela.

"The land called Earth is one out of many realms that exist. One of those realms is our home, Wlerden. A realm built and filled with magic. The magic that ran through the land, filled the springs, and gave life to the trees was the same magic that ran in the blood of the people.

"Since the beginning of time, The Elder Stonne had been the source of magic in Wlerden, until there was an uprising that led to the First War. This caused Wlerden to divide into two parts. True-Wlerden was the larger and Wyrione was the smaller part."

Wyrione.

She had heard that name before. The two boys that were talking in the hall had said something about Wyrione reclaiming what was rightfully theirs.

"Wyrione thrived on a different type of magic, a magic that stemmed from hate and this filled every nook and cranny of their world. The people of Wyrione always wanted The Elder Stonne and its magic for themselves.

"They plotted and their plans gave rise to The Second War, which was more devastating. This war led to the destruction of The Elder Stonne, but into six gems."

"But how was that possible? Isn't it what had powered Wurden for years?"

"Wlerden," Marcela corrected with a soft smile and it didn't spark an outrage like when Jamie did.

"Yes, it was. Only three witnesses were present when it got destroyed, and they alone knew what had happened. They were King Garren, his general, Alois, and the leader of Wyrione, Perseus. The only person alive when the Royal Guards came was General Alois. Perseus was dead, and the king had vanished. Along with him, the Silver gem, too."

Karyn's lips parted in surprise.

"General Alois revealed the king's scheming with Perseus, but he managed to stop them from taking all the gems. By the time the news had reached the palace, the queen and the prince had run away too. The General branded them as criminals and placed a huge bounty on their heads, but he never found them.

"General Alois became The New King and discovered that the gems were too strong and too unstable to leave in their natural form. But too weak to give magic to all the land as The Elder Stonne had done. Using Old Magic, they placed the gems into special people called Wielders, who would then pass it down to their children," Marcela said.

"Is King Garren my father?"

"Oh no, not at all. The story continues! After the appointment of the five first Wielders, The New King Alois sent them to search for the Silver gem, as it was the most powerful of all. The first place they checked was Wyrione. But that proved to be a grave mistake, as someone kidnapped and murdered the wielder of the Pearl gem before they wielded it for themselves. This was someone from Wyrione who corrupted it with dark, hateful magic, giving rise to The Black Pearl."

"So there were now four gems in Wlerden," she stated.

"Yes. The next king after the New King Alois was Prince Driando. Before he became king, he decided he and the other wielders would go out in search of the Silver gem, and they were successful. He came back with the gem, and his wife, the love of his life, Morrigan.

"They became King Driando and Queen Morrigan, and their love story was one of a kind. The love they had for each other was out of this world. A unique magic on its own. Even though Wlerden had lost the Pearl gem, all was well and there was peace. The Wielders started training their firstborns and the king and queen gave birth to a daughter, Princess Karynanda." Marcela smiled.

That was her. Karyn sounded like the short form of Karynanda, but something about the name was familiar.

Rynanda.

That was the name the woman in her dream called her. Again she wondered, could that have been her mother?

"Yes, that's you, Karyn," Marcela chuckled to herself. "I don't know how we never made the connection. It must have been so obvious to Jamie, of course."

"If my parents were king and queen, how did they end up dead in Emerfield?" she asked, sensing Marcela's story wasn't over.

"Once again, devastation hit Wlerden, and the peace didn't last long. One night, four of the most loved people in Wlerden vanished, the king, the queen, their princess, and the person who wielded the Gold gem, Olwyn."

"So the Gold gem got lost too?"

"No, we were not that unfortunate. The Golder's daughter was the oldest of the Wielder's children and they had been practicing already. That day, Olwyn had given her daughter the gem to practice; little did we know it would be permanent and not like the temporary trials they'd had. The Wielders prepared to search for the gem, but all of us couldn't leave.

"If we did, Wlerden would be without its magical source and wouldn't survive. Which was why the Golder stayed behind and has been there ever since while we've been out searching. I guess that's where the story ends for me to narrate, but we are still writing it now," Marcela finished with a soft smile, and Karyn's eyes fell on the green bedsheet.

"What are the six gems?" she asked.

"Silver, Pearl, Gold, Ruby, Emerald and Sapphire. Gema is the Rubian, I'm the Emeraldine, Jamie's the Sapphirian and you, amiora, are the Silverein." [~My dear]

She remembered her Silver necklace, the one that lay under her shirt. She'd always thought it was something more, but could it be as huge as they'd explained it to be?

She reached unto her shirt and brought out the necklace. All eyes gravitated to the shining accessory strapped around her neck.

"I'm sure this is a lot to take in Ryn," Gema said.

"So you're saying my parents were royalty, but they left their kingdom just to come here and get killed in a fire, and my aunt was a wielder of one of these gems?"

"Pretty much," Marcela said.

"A fire?" Gema asked.

"Yes."

"And how did you survive?" Jamie asked.

"I don't know."

"How old were you when it happened?" Jamie asked, with his head tilted to the side and his eyes narrowed at her.

"I don't know. My aunt said I was an infant."

"That's not true," Marcela stated.

"Huh?"

"You and your parents left Wlerden when you were seven. It's been ten years," Marcela clarified.

Jamie pitched in next. "Maybe you know what happened and that's why Olwyn must have created your Turund and why they kidnapped it. To reveal what had transpired."

"Wouldn't they know what happened? I mean, it happened here, in their town," Marcela said.

"But Karyn has been here for years and so has her Turund. Why—"

"Can you not call her that? Kara's my sister, she will always be," she cut Jamie off, her gaze still on the sheet.

"Fine. As I was saying, why would they kidnap Kara now?" he asked.

"They must have felt threatened or realized that she had a Tu... a sister." Gema corrected herself.

"But what use would that information be, and why would they have to kidnap her for it? How do you even kidnap a ghost?" she asked in exasperation.

"I could think of ways," Jamie started, but a harsh glare from Marcela made him redirect his statement. "But we need to find them. Both Elowen and Kara, I feel there's a connection between their disappearances."

"I know where they are," she paused. "Well, I don't know where exactly and I don't know how to get there, but I've been there."

After seeing the question on their faces, she narrated the dream she had until Kara pushed her.

"Si brava. Kara did a brave thing," Marcela said. [~That's brave.]

"How?" Karyn asked.

"That wall of mist is the only way to kill a Turund. It's called the Mist of Guilerdo, formed by Old Magic and is very rare. It would make sense that they used it to trap her but why would they have that in a small town like Emerfield." Marcela's lower lip jutted out as the question settled on her brows.

"How does it work?" she asked, her hands clenching as she remembered Kara's hand fading as it passed through the wall.

"Once any part passes through it, that part dies."

"So if she passes through it, that's it, she's gone?"

"Yes, and so might the information that she holds," Marcela said.

"Might?" Zack asked as the first thing he said since Karyn held his hand.

"Yes, there's a way to get the information even after the Turund is gone. But it is very unsafe and not trusted. Only a few have done it and only two have survived," Marcela said.

"So the chances of dying while trying to get this information is high?" Karyn asked.

"Yes," was all Marcela said.

"Well, we can't let it get to that," she said as she sat upright, her eyes darting to every one of them. "We have to find Elowen and my sister, Kara. If she... is what you say she is, then she could have information on how my parents died," Karyn said, then frowned.

But if she knew how, why didn't she ever tell me?

"You're right Ryn. But first, you need to rest properly, then we can brainstorm together," Gema said and looked at Marcela, who brought forth a cup.

"Magic," Karyn resigned, answering the question of how the cup had appeared

"Yes. Now drink up, you need rest. Lots of it."

Karyn drank from the cup and soon felt a pull she couldn't resist that drew her to sleep.
